NAS has a program for everyone . From beginners to those with years of experience in the industry , NAS has trained over 300 people through its various training programs such as “ Saturday on The Farm ,” “ Think Outside ,” and “ Mentors Development Program .”

With more than 40 years of expertise and experience in the field of agriculture and viticulture , Doug has played a key role in the Loudoun County Rural Economic Development Council and has collaborated with many to help develop productive farms and jumpstart rural businesses .
“ Agriculture occupies a critical role in our life and economy . Not only does it provide the world with food and raw materials , but it also provides employment opportunities . Unfortunately , our traditional education system does not really expose our youth to agriculture and to all the potential career opportunities in this field ,” explains Doug . “ We want the youth of today to sustain the land that we all work so hard to earn a living from , as well as protect it for the future . Our programs make this possible .”
The nonprofit organization ’ s agriculture-focused programming is designed to fill the gaps in the current system and steer its students toward higher educational opportunities where appropriate .
“ Figure out what you love to do and find the way to make a living at it within the rural economy . At NAS , there are always opportunities . Learning , summer internships , mentoring . We are always striving to promote agriculture and raising awareness about all the career paths this industry has to offer ,” says Doug .
Innovative and with a progressive mindset and culture , NAS also includes soft skills in all its programs . These transferable skills are necessary not only to thrive in agribusiness but in all sectors of the economy and life . Keeping this in mind NAS ’ s existing program has five modules : General Horticulture , Farm Equipment and Safety , Cleaning and Sanitation , Hospitality , and Leadership . The modules are available and monitored online as well as delivered and implemented through in-class training sessions that include soft skills training such as communication skills , conflict resolution , work etiquette , etc .
“ Knowing how to do the job and getting it done are two different things , and it takes the right attitude and mindset to get the job done right . It involves self-discipline , working within a team , and more . That ’ s why soft skills are so important . They prepare young people who are looking to work in any line of business , and they also teach them how to navigate through all sorts of challenges that they are sure to encounter ,” explains Doug .
n Alex Bates “ I knew I wanted to be a farmer when I grow up ”
Alex Bates knew what he wanted from a very young age . While other kids were out playing and having fun , he would be taking care of his chickens and spending time learning all he could about livestock . The people who influenced him to become a farmer
Alex Bates
were his Boys Scout troop leaders , Matt Quitter , and Doug Fabbioli .
“ They really nourished my love for the outdoors and encouraged me to pursue my dreams . Both were Ag leaders and having them as my mentors really forged my desire to become a farmer ,” shares Alex . “ I already loved agriculture , particularly animals , and with my mentors ’ guidance , I realized that I could make my passion my career .”
Alex grew up to be a farmer , indeed . He studied livestock and worked his way up . Former farm manager at Rapidan River Farm , in Charlottesville , Alex now owns and manages his own farm in Pennsylvania , Chapel Ford Farm , where he broods chicks for others , pastured poultry , pastured turkeys and wool sheep .
“ Watching a seed , you planted grow . This is why I like and chose agriculture as my career path . You cannot go wrong . You literally reap what you sow . It is just an amazing feeling to be able to see the result of your dedication , hard work and perseverance right there in front of you .
